Carles Gil leaves Aston Villa for Spanish top flight

There were not very many bright or happy moments for Aston Villa last season as they were emphatically relegated from the Premier League as one of the division’s worst ever sides.

However, one player who did show glimpse of potential and flashes of what may have been was Carles Gil, signed from Valencia the previous January. Affectionately known as ‘Charlie Hill’ to the Holte End faithful, Gil has left Villa Park to sign for Deportivo La Coruña on a one year loan deal.

The Spanish attacking midfielder has three years left on his contract but had always sought a return to his native Spain once Villa were condemned to relegation prematurely last year. As always with recently relegated Premier League sides, Villa boss Roberto Di Matteo has been forced to offload players before buying, and BBC Sport confirmed that Gil is one of those to move on.

The former Spain under-21 international was signed by Tim Sherwood and helped guide Aston Villa to safety and the FA Cup final that same year, but both Gil and Sherwood were powerless to prevent Villa’s desperate slide towards the Championship and the latter was sacked in October 2015.

Gil made 28 appearances for the Villans and scored two goals, both brilliant in their own right, and was unlikely to remain a Championship player for the forthcoming season.

Gil had spent his entire senior career at Valencia, including a loan spell at Elche, before leaving for Villa, and his swift return to Spain may yet prove to be permanent if he can flourish for one of Spain’s sleeping giants, who finished 15th last term.
